I would like to paint my calipers myself and was wondering where can I get paint that will stand up to the high heat the brakes put out?

BlazingC5
03-03-2008, 09:48 AM
Duplicolor makes a kit for painting calipers with heat resistant paint that you can buy at most autopart stores like Kragen, Autozone, and PepBoys.

Appreciate the tip. Do you know if this is sprayed on or brush? Someone was telling me that there are kits out there where you brush it on?? Shouldn't I be looking for the spray kits?

BlazingC5
03-04-2008, 09:53 AM
These are brush on kits. I haven't done mine yet, but when I do, I'll be doing it with the brush kit. I'm waiting to do my first brake job before painting my calipers. Others that I know that have painted their calipers said that the paint dries smooth and their calipers look great! The other advantage, is you can paint them easily while the caliper is still on the car, without overspray going all over the place.
